DES MOINES, Iowa—Governor Kim Reynolds has announced her appointment of Hunter Thorpe as a district associate judge in Judicial Election District 2B. Thorpe, of Ankeny, Iowa, is an assistant county attorney at the Boone County Attorney’s Office. He received an undergraduate degree from Central College and his law degree from Drake Law School. BOONE, Iowa—The Boone County Road Department has a guard rail project to complete this week. Crews will be installing some guard rail along 105th St. West of L Ave. The road will remain open for the installation however please use caution when traveling through this area.(contributed press release, Boone County Road Department)

ARNOLDS PARK, Iowa—Today, the Iowa Transportation Commission approved $2,753,115 for seven State Recreational Trails Program projects. The State Recreational Trails Program was created in 1988 with the purpose of developing and maintaining recreational trails and trail-related facilities for both motorized and non-motorized trail users.
